Hi, i filed april 6 and got my I-797C April 13, but until now, i did not get my biometrics appointment and it's been more than 30 days. I'm in Arizona and wondering if how does infopass work? I called 800-375-5283 three times already after 30 days passed since i got the I-797 notice. During my fist call April 14 the man gave me an email address to send an email to follow up about my case but i didn't do. So I called again on the same day and got another person and she tries to view my case number on the computer but she said she cant view it so she wanted to do a service request but then after putting some of my information, she said it wont allow her so she passed me to a higher customer representative. The higher customer representative said that im on the list but i dont have a biometrics appointment yet. She told me to just wait until the letter will arrive. Since that time I called it's been a week already but dont receive my biometrics appt yet so i called again today, april 21 and the lady did a service request, she asked my personal info. complete name, address, phone numbers and email add and she gave me a request confirmation.And told me to wait for 45 days for them to respond.

Pls. does anybody can give me an advice of what i am going to do? I look at april filers and and they have biometrics appointment already, it makes me worried.

Thank you.

There is no '30-day' rule for getting the biometrics notice that I know of - some get it sooner, some it takes longer. I'd would think you'll be getting the notice any day now. I would just sit tight.

As far as the receipt number on your NOA1 - you may already know this, but for those that do not. For ROC, the receipt number on the NOA1 is not the number you would be able to use for tracking the case online, nor (really) for if/when you call USCIS. The number you'll use for this will be on the biometrics notice (it'll be different).

I phoned USCIS again today and talked to an officer this time.

My NOA1 receipt date is April 15, just under six weeks ago. My biometrics has not yet been scheduled but because it should have been by now (according to the officer), he has sent a request to try to push it along, and said that I should have the biometrics appointment letter by email within two weeks or by mail within a month.

The officer was able to give me the receipt number that will be on the biometrics letter, and now I can at least follow the case on their website. The date on that case number is one day after the NOA1 but there must be different databases because the first person who took my call couldn't see that number at all.

He also said that there was nothing further that an Infopass appointment would accomplish, so I cancelled the one I had booked for next week.
